It was pretty easy, I just removed a handful of bolts from the bottom of the rear diffuser and then flexed it back. You can then see the back side of the reflectors and the clips that hold them in. You can use a long screwdriver to unclip one side, then grab it from outside the car and pull it out gently. One of mine came out cleanly, the other bent one of the clips on the reflector backwards a bit, but I was 1) able to bend it back into place, and 2) removing the reflectors anyway so I didn’t really care. Once the old ones are out. The new ones just snap into place.Going to try to figure out hw to install the Acexxon rear reflector inserts.
